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Civette africaine | Renard d'Azara |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(animal) | Animalia (animal)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Mammalia (mammifères) | Mammalia (mammifères) |
| Order same | Carnivora (carnivores) | Carnivora (carnivores) |
| Family | Viverridae | Canidae (Dogs & Wolves) |
| Genus | Civettictis | Lycalopex |
| Species | Civettictis civetta | Lycalopex gymnocercus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Civette africaine and Renard d'Azara share a common ancestor at the Order level: Carnivora. (carnivores)
